Product Description

The HCS01.1E-W0008-A-03-A-ET-EC-NN-S4-NN-FW is a Bosch drive controller. Operators can use it to control compatible industrial motors from Bosch Rexroth. Servo systems with HCS controllers are well suited to applications that include machine tools, food machines, handling systems and printing machines. Bosch recommends that operators should only operate the controllers under the assembly and installation conditions specified in the product documentation and under the specified ambient conditions. HCS series devices, as well as their additional components (except for some braking resistors), should be mounted in control cabinets. Operators should check that the ambient and operating conditions, in particular the control cabinet temperature, are observed by calculating the heat levels in the control cabinet. The recommended ambient temperature for the HCS controllers is 0 to 40 degrees Celsius. The controller output derates between 40 and 55 degrees Celsius.

The maximum permitted installation altitude is 1000 meters. Use of the HCS01.1E-W0008-A-03-A-ET-EC-NN-S4-NN-FW above 4000 meters is not allowed. The relative humidity range is 5 to 95% and the absolute humidity range is 1 to 29 g/m3. If the cabinet used for controller installation contains a fan, operators must install filters at the air intake to prevent entry of dirty air. The air filters should be serviced at regular intervals. The filters should only be replace when the fans is switched off. The controller is designed for forced ventilation. The required volumetric capacity of forced cooling is 11 m3/hour. The permitted switching frequencies are 4, 8, 12 and 16 kilohertz. The input rating of the HCS01.1E-W0008-A-03-A-ET-EC-NN-S4-NN-FW is 200 to 500 Volts AC and its maximum output is 8 Amps. The controller housing is IP20 rated. Integrated features include a multi-encoder interface and Multi-Ethernet communication. A safety module with safe motion support is also available.

HCS01.1E-W0008-A-03-A-ET-EC-NN-S4-NN-FW Technical Specifications

Connection Voltage: AC 200 to 500v +- 10%
Output current : 2.7A
Protection class: IP20
Power supply unit: Feeding
Cooling type : Internal air blower
Maximum current: 8A
Control section design : Advanced
Communication: Multi-Ethernet
Short circuit current rating: 42000Arms
Rated input current : 2.5A

Frequently Asked Questions about HCS01.1E-W0008-A-03-A-ET-EC-NN-S4-NN-FW


Q: What are the requirments required for third party motors to be used with HCS01.1E-W0008-A-03-A-ET-EC-NN-S4-NN-FW converter?

A: For a successful and fail-safe use of a third party motors, operators must ensure that the motor to be controlled satisfies the voltage loads. Also, the third party motor has to have the required minimum inductance. Finally, the HCS01.1E-W0008-A-03-A-ET-EC-NN-S4-NN-FW must be suited to the motor torque to be delivered.

Q: What is the proper mounting position for the HCS01.1E-W0008-A-03-A-ET-EC-NN-S4-NN-FW?

A: Only the G1 mounting position is appropriate for the HCS01.1E-W0008-A-03-A-ET-EC-NN-S4-NN-FW drive controller. The correct mounting position is important to support forced cooling air current, and to avoid the generation of pockets of heat in the component.

Q: How can the total power requirements of the control voltage supply of the HCS01.1E-W0008-A-03-A-ET-EC-NN-S4-NN-FW be calculated?

A: The total power requirements of the control voltage supply of a drive controller results from the sum of the power value of the basic device(drive controller without connected encoders), optional connection interfaces, connected encoder systems, and external load. This power value information can be gotten from the type plate on the controller or the type code.

Q: Is it necessary to use the HCS01.1E-W0008-A-03-A-ET-EC-NN-S4-NN-FW with a fuse?

A: Every drive controller should operated with a fuse. The fuse should be installed before each drive controller. In the case of short circuit in the controller, the fuse provides optimum safety against overheating or fire.

Q: What does the safe motion function in the HCS01.1E-W0008-A-03-A-ET-EC-NN-S4-NN-FW do?

A: The safe motion is an integrated safety technology designed to provide operators with another layer of protection. The safe motion function in the HCS01.1E-W0008-A-03-A-ET-EC-NN-S4-NN-FW prevents the sudden movement of electrical motors connected to the converter.
